Heads up: if the Lintrock baseline file in the Quarrow repo drifts from main, CI fails with a "stale baseline" error even when the code is fine. Quick fix is to regenerate the baseline on a clean checkout and re-push. If a customer build is blocked, confirm the failing run matches the token below before escalating.

build token for yadug-yagag: htk21_c863c33eb8b82c0c9c152

The tax-rate lookup cache in the Breva checkout service worries me. Entries are keyed only by region code, so a stale or poisoned entry would apply the wrong rate to every order in that region until expiry. Please verify: TTLs are short enough to bound exposure, negative lookups aren't cached, and the refresh path revalidates against the signed rate feed rather than trusting upstream blindly. Also confirm eviction is size-bounded so an attacker can't churn the keyspace. Current cache settings for review:

limits module of yagaf-yajef:
RATE_LIMITS = {
    "novwyn": 950,
    "wenath": 428,
    "prawyn": 413,
    "gorvan": 539,
    "praael": 870,
    "drumir": 113,
    "gordor": 439,
}

Subject: Memtrace cut-over complete

Team,

Cut-over to Memtrace v2 for GPU memory profiling finished last night. Old v1 agents are disabled; any tickets referencing v1 dashboards should be closed as resolved-by-migration. Sampling overhead is now under 2% and allocation traces include kernel names. Known gap: profiles older than 30 days were not migrated. Point customers at the v2 docs for setup questions. For reference when troubleshooting, the agent now runs with the following configuration.

settings of bagaf-bawip:
[aldax]
port = 5000
region = south-4
host = aldax.brasklabs.corp
team = brivan
timeout_ms = 2000
retries = 2

## Releases

Payment retries in Quillpay must carry an idempotency key derived from the original charge intent, not the retry attempt. Reviewers: reject any PR that regenerates keys per attempt — duplicate captures will result. Keys persist for 72 hours in the Ledgerbin store; after that, retries are refused outright. Release builds are cut from `main` only, tagged, and signed before publishing to the internal registry. Sign the tagged artifact with the key below.

deploy key for fafof-yaguf: bky4_zHj6